Full Description

\n

What you'll do Perform manual (new feature testing, regression, exploratory, non functional) testing. Write and execute test cases for features after clarifying the requirements. Report and reproduce bugs. Run automated scripts, analyze failures, and gather logs for debugging. Design, review, and maintain test cases (based on the product scope). Perform drive testing (conditional).

What you'll need Foundational understanding of computer science principles acquired through a relevant degree or personal learning. Knowledge of Testing Fundamentals acquired through experience or by completion of professional testing courses at basic levels. Familiarity with commonly used testing tools and frameworks. 1-3 years of hands-on testing exposure with good knowledge of test processes. Ability to identify risk areas, define proper test coverage and improve current tests. Quality Assurance and Testing mindset and passion. Fluent in English (verbal, reading, writing).
